What companies run services between Paris, France and Andance, France?

You can take a train from Paris Gare De Lyon to Les Payots via Lyon Part Dieu, St Rambert D'albon, and Gare SNCF in around 4h 36m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Paris - Bercy-Seine Bus Station to Centre via Gare Routière in around 9h 25m.
